How can practicing mindfulness and self-reflection aid individuals in staying aligned with the core values of Minimalism amidst societal pressures and changing trends?

Practicing mindfulness and self-reflection can help individuals maintain alignment with the core values of Minimalism by fostering awareness of their values, needs, and priorities. By being mindful, individuals can make intentional choices that are in line with their minimalist principles, resist societal pressures, and navigate changing trends more effectively. Self-reflection enables individuals to assess their actions, consumption habits, and lifestyles against their minimalist values, leading to a more purposeful and fulfilling life aligned with minimalism.

Minimalism is a lifestyle philosophy that advocates for simplifying one’s life by decluttering physical possessions, reducing distractions, and focusing on what truly matters. It involves intentional living, prioritizing experiences over material possessions, and valuing quality over quantity. Mindfulness refers to being present in the moment without judgment, while self-reflection involves examining one’s thoughts, emotions, and behaviors critically.

Practicing mindfulness can help individuals resist the urge to engage in mindless consumerism driven by societal pressures. For example, being mindful while shopping can help one differentiate between genuine needs and impulsive wants. Self-reflection can aid in evaluating whether one’s actions align with minimalist values. By reflecting on past choices and assessing their impact on one’s life satisfaction, individuals can adjust their behavior to stay true to minimalism.

In today’s fast-paced world marked by consumerism and constant connectivity, the popularity of minimalism as a counter-cultural movement is on the rise. Many people are embracing minimalism to combat overwhelm, reduce stress, and cultivate a sense of purpose. The digital minimalism trend, focusing on reducing screen time and digital clutter for improved well-being, reflects the evolving application of minimalist principles in modern life.

The practice of mindfulness and self-reflection in conjunction with minimalism offers numerous benefits such as increased clarity, reduced anxiety, improved decision-making skills, and enhanced relationships based on shared values rather than material possessions. However, challenges may arise due to societal expectations promoting excess consumption and comparison with others’ lifestyles. Staying committed to minimalist values amidst these pressures requires ongoing mindfulness practices and regular self-assessment.

As society continues to grapple with issues like environmental sustainability, mental health concerns, and social inequality exacerbated by consumer culture, the relevance of minimalism supported by mindfulness practices is expected to grow. Embracing mindfulness and self-reflection as tools for staying aligned with minimalism can empower individuals to lead more intentional lives focused on personal growth, fulfillment, and meaningful connections rather than fleeting trends or material possessions.
